What city has the best public transportation in the United States?

I have been trying to look for jobs in a state that has good public transportation because I presently do not have a car. I plan to get one within a year, but in the interim I would like to know states that have good public transportation. I only know about New York and Washington DC because I have visited those places.

Public Comments

  1. San Francisco has great public transit. Many people who live there do not have a car. Many people who move there have sold their cars or park them outside the city. Even many of the bus stops tell what time the next bus will arrive. SF is a vertical city so public transit is easy. Much better than DC I think.
  2. Most public transportation is administered at a local level, so you need to look at specific cities rather than states. For example, San Francisco has decent transit, but LA is awful and they are both in California. New York has the best system, and DC, Chicago and Boston are good too, but beyond that, transit is kind-of embarrassing in this country. I would find a place close to your job and unless you live in one of the cities mentioned above, count on buying a car as soon as possible or be a frustrated public transit rider.
  3. New York's is by the far best. One out of every three public transit trips in the United States is done in New York or its suburbs for a reason. Chicago, Boston, and Washington all have decent systems as well.
